For those interested in the significance of using Silent Night as the soundtrack for this Vigil, this was due to its role in the Christmas truce of 1914. On Christmas Eve a German Officer and sometime member of the Berlin Opera, Walter Kirchhoff, sang the carol in both German and English and is credited with encouraging the exchange of songs, greetings and gifts between the opposing soldiers.
